Hi,new to forum so be gentle plz. Have 53 plate xsara picasso with 150k miles, well serviced and used daily as a taxi. Recently had a new clutch put in but still had a problem. Mechanic had a look and found a problem with gearbox. Got a gearbox from a scrap car had it fitted and when car put back together it will not start. Tried and tried til battery went flatbut no luck. Mechanic says nothing out of ordinary happened to car,only he had touched it so lm a bit stuck. Plan to get it plugged in but with the easter bank holiday its going to be a week. As its a taxi l cant work so any suggestions of what l can try would be well appreciated. Thanks in advance.

first thing is to look if he has left any plug connectors of or not fully re/fitted any,

secondly
check the crank sensor if it has one pointing to the flywheel,

I agree maybe crank sensor.

I don't know what it is but with the few HDi clutches I've done (307's mainly) they needed a new TDC sensor before they ran, and I tried taking it out the second time (before going too far) but it still never worked again.

Check the earth strap on engine/gearbox, common problem for them not to be reconnected or to be loose after clutch change.
